#e5812e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e5812e is composed of 89.8% red, 50.6%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 43.7% magenta, 79.9% yellow and 10.2% black. It has a hue angle of 27.2 degrees, a saturation of 77.9% and a lightness of 53.9%. #e5812e color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ff5c with #cb0300. Closest websafe color is: #cc9933.

Shades and Tints of #e5812e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#fdf5ee is the lightest one.

Tones of #e5812e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8b8988 is the less saturated color, while #f77f1c is the most saturated one.
